site stats

Resizable array in c++

WebApr 11, 2024 · C++ arrays are fixed in size. If you need a “resizable array”, you’ll want to use std::vector instead of an array. Categories c++ Tags arrays, c, resize, sizeof. Shortcut to … WebOct 10, 2006 · A template would be much better. Then you can store an array of T* for almost any type T. If you use void* you'll need to cast from void* to the correct type …

What is the difference between an Array, ArrayList and a List in C#?

WebMay 13, 2024 · If you think you really need to use a C-array. allocate with std:: make_unique ⇒ unique_ptr owns memory; allocate with C++20's std:: make_unique_for_overwrite, if you … WebOct 18, 2014 · If you ever shrink the array, the loop for copying the elements will overrun the bounds of newdata because the index runs from 0 to mSizeOld. You don't store the size of … creed weathered youtube https://boutiquepasapas.com

C++ Arrays - W3School

WebJan 14, 2024 · This function resizes the valarray to contain n elements and assigns value to each element. Syntax: void resize ( size_t n, T value = T () ); Parameter: This method … WebC++ dynamic array implementation Raw. dynamicarray.cpp This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To … bucks and bolts camden ny

Avoid C-Arrays in C++ - For Clarity & Correctness hacking C++

Category:Sequence container (C++) - Wikipedia

Tags:Resizable array in c++

Resizable array in c++

NumPy: numpy.resize() function - w3resource

WebCode : array_pointer = new int[total_user_entries]; array_pointer : Pointer to store the returned pointer to array. new : Operator to allocate memory. int : Data type. … WebIn computer science, a dynamic array, growable array, resizable array, dynamic table, mutable array, or array list is a random access, variable-size list data structure that allows …

Resizable array in c++

Did you know?

WebThis article explores how the MMU can be used to enhance memory handling for resizable arrays and a reference implementation in C++ demonstrates its usability and superiority … WebQuestion: 10.9 LAB - Dynamically resizable arrays In this program, you will model a dynamically resizable array (what C++ calls a "vector') to store user input Your program …

WebMay 18, 2009 · Use memcpy to copy the memory more efficiently. And it's wasteful to only add one element when resizing. It's better to double it. And you're deleting the array you … WebDynamic arrays are one of the most essential tools for any game-logic that you want to do, where the actions of the player, the in-game AI, and the rest of your team cannot be known …

WebFeb 22, 2024 · Resizable: An array is not resizable as it is a fixed-length data structure. An ArrayList is a variable-length data structure that can be resized. ... Passing an array as a parameter in C or C++ does not pass information about … WebSuppose you want to have an array that holds, say, cCritter objects. There are really three options: maintain your own C-style array, use an array template from the ANSI C++ STL …

WebThe following containers are defined in the current revision of the C++ standard: array, vector, list, forward_list, deque. Each of these containers implements different algorithms for data storage, which means that they have different speed guarantees for different operations: array implements a compile-time non-resizable array.

WebThis article explores how the MMU can be used to enhance memory handling for resizable arrays and a reference implementation in C++ demonstrates its usability and superiority compared to the standard C++ vector class, and how to combine the scheme with an object-oriented environment. Expand creed weekWebRemarks. This method allocates a new array with the specified size, copies elements from the old array to the new one, and then replaces the old array with the new one. array must … bucks and bountyWebArrays are declared using a type name and square brackets ( [] ), and can be initialized with a fixed number of elements using the new keyword. An ArrayList is a dynamically sized collection of objects that can hold elements of any type. ArrayLists are implemented as a resizable array and use the Add method to add elements to the list. bucks and berriesWebHence, Dynamic Array comes into picture which is a modified version of Array. Dynamic Array is also called ArrayList in Java and Vector in C++. In Dynamic array, the size of the … creed weisshttp://duoduokou.com/csharp/27325594126863635088.html bucks and bounty archeryWebSuppose you want to have an array that holds, say, cCritter objects. There are really three options: maintain your own C-style array, use an array template from the ANSI C++ STL Standard Template Library, or use the Microsoft CArray template.. To maintain an array yourself means using a declaration like cCritter *_critter or cCritter _critter[]. (Note that C … creed wer streamt esWebC++ Arrays. Arrays are used to store multiple values in a single variable, instead of declaring separate variables for each value. To declare an array, define the variable type, specify the … bucks and bolts north bay ny